More about Graduate Diploma in Mental Health Nursing

The Graduate Diploma in Mental Health Nursing is an invaluable qualification for individuals passionate about providing mental health care and support. In Windsor, Victoria, aspiring mental health professionals can enrol in this pivotal course offered by RMIT University, a respected training provider that excels in delivering education in various healthcare disciplines. With the ability to study on campus, students benefit from a collaborative learning environment that's essential for developing the skills needed in this rewarding field.

This advanced diploma not only equips students with theoretical knowledge but also offers practical experience relevant to today's healthcare challenges. Graduates can look forward to numerous career opportunities, including roles such as Mental Health Nurse, Clinical Nurse Specialist, Nurse Educator, and Psychiatric Nurse. These positions are crucial in making a profound impact on the lives of individuals experiencing mental health issues, contributing to better outcomes within the community.
